splodge

Aussprache: [splɒdʒ]

Wort

Kontext: „appearance“

(noun) a large, messy spot or mark. Imagine a big blob of paint or jam that spilled. It's usually not neat and can be colorful!

Beispiel

There was a bright splodge of red paint on the canvas that made the picture stand out.

Beispiel

The paper looked clean; there wasn't a single splodge anywhere on it.

Beispiel

Did you see the splodge of mud on my shoe?

Kontext: „action“

(verb) to make a messy mark or spot. It's like when you accidentally spill something and it creates a big blotch.

Beispiel

I splodged some blue icing on the cupcake for fun.

Beispiel

He didn't splodge any ink on his shirt while writing.

Beispiel

Did you splodge the paint on purpose or by accident?
